Director, Producer, Writer

Australia Writer-Director Ilanthirayan 'Alan' Arumugam was born in 1978. Alan's creative journey started with a passion in poetry and writing, which further developed into directing Stage Plays and Cultural Events in University where he studied Business Administration and Accounting. Alan recalls the short film 'Copy Shop' (2001) by Virgil Widrich to be an eye-opener in his taste and perspective of filmmaking. With an appreciation for world films, he also gratefully attributes many of his script and character ideas to his unusual real-life experiences. Alan operates from Ysa Screen Media, an Australia-based creative studio which aims to create ground-breaking films to entertain global audiences by adding new flavors and visual patterns, blending realism and enthralling narrations. Having completed a Supernatural Thriller flick, Aiyai: Wrathful Soul, in early 2021, which has received multiple awards and selections from Film Festivals around the world, Alan is working on his ambitious Action Thriller, Rocada, Trenchscape 1939, The Nine Knights, and The Forgotten 1943. In his own words, "In the pursuit of my filmmaking quest, I have learned the value of a life well-lived from reading human minds and attributes, exploring life's eccentricities, and admiring the beauty and might of nature. I would like to delve into various genres, come up with unique ways of storytelling to establish special connections with my audience and stir their imaginations to whole new levels".
